25.01.2022 This insurance project was triggered by a balcony that was leaking and dripping down to the apartment below. To resolve this issue, we had to completely remove all the tiles, screed and waterproofing. As part of the re-establishment our team correctly graded the fall of the balcony, allowed for a compliant hob height at the door frame, applied waterproofing membranes, re-tiled the floor including a skirting tile, and provided compliant overflows.

15.01.2022 Now back to the insurance work. This project like many had a leaking balcony on a new build. It was no surprise to find no sub sill flashing, internal and external water ingress damage, rotten timber framing, incorrect hob height, un-nailed floor joists, incorrectly laid membrane, incorrectly laid sycon flooring, incorrectly installed screed, and no overflow provision. Fortunately we have been able to achieve building compliance and It is good to see the new sheet membrane installed and the project on its way back to completion.

11.01.2022 This particular job we were approached to complete was for a bathroom where the shower had some serious issues of leaking throughout the bathroom and into a bedroom on the adjoining wall. Through the process of demolishing the shower we found evidence of multiple areas where the existing waterproofing had failed as well as an incorrectly installed puddle flange to the shower base. All the issues causing water leaks have been rectified ready for tiling and final finishes.
